IMIB9948CAT - Rochester Electronics, LLC - Clock/Timing - Clock Buffers, Drivers

IMIB9948CAT

Rochester Electronics, LLC

LOW SKEW CLOCK DRIVER

IMIB9948CAT is a Clock/Timing - Clock Buffers, Drivers manufactured by Rochester Electronics, LLC. LOW SKEW CLOCK DRIVER. Key specifications: mounting type Surface Mount, operating temperature -40°C ~ 85°C (TA), voltage - supply 2.97V ~ 3.63V, package / case 32-TQFP.
